Shannen Doherty A Star's Courageous Battle
Shannen Doherty, an actress whose name resonates with a generation captivated by her roles in iconic television series such as Beverly Hills, 90210 and Charmed, embarked on a deeply personal and public battle with breast cancer. Her initial diagnosis in 2015 marked the commencement of a journey characterized by resilience, transparency, and an unwavering commitment to raising awareness. Doherty's decision to openly share her experiences—ranging from the initial shock of diagnosis to the grueling treatments and the emotional toll of the disease—transformed her into a beacon of hope and a powerful advocate for cancer awareness.
Through her social media platforms and interviews, Doherty provided an unvarnished glimpse into the realities of living with cancer. She documented the physical changes, the emotional struggles, and the mental fortitude required to navigate such a challenging ordeal. This openness resonated deeply with many, particularly women facing similar diagnoses, fostering a sense of community and shared understanding. Her willingness to be vulnerable and authentic not only demystified the cancer experience but also empowered others to seek early detection and treatment.
